Initial Consultation and Assessment
Your clear aligners treatment timeline begins with a professional consultation. During this first visit, your dentist or orthodontist will evaluate your oral health, check for alignment issues, and decide whether you’re a good candidate for clear aligners. Common issues that clear aligners can fix include:
Mild to moderate crowding or spacing
Overbite or underbite
Crossbite or open bite
Relapse after previous orthodontic treatment
A digital scan or 3D impression of your teeth will be taken to create a customized treatment plan. This initial stage sets the foundation for everything that follows.
Digital Planning and Aligner Fabrication
Once your scan is complete, the next step in your clear aligners treatment timeline is digital planning. Using advanced orthodontic software, your provider will map out each movement of your teeth throughout the treatment.
You’ll even get a digital preview of your new smile before treatment starts. Once you approve the plan, your custom aligners will be manufactured using medical-grade, BPA-free thermoplastic. This stage typically takes 1–3 weeks.
Starting Your Clear Aligner Journey
When your aligners are ready, you’ll return to your provider to receive your first set. You’ll be instructed on how to wear and maintain them:
Wear them for 20–22 hours per day
Remove only for eating, drinking (except water), and brushing
Clean them daily with a soft brush or aligner-cleaning solution
You’ll typically switch to a new set of aligners every 1–2 weeks, depending on your treatment plan. Mild pressure from each tray gently moves your teeth into their ideal position.
This active phase of the clear aligners treatment timeline can last anywhere from 3 to 18 months, depending on the complexity of your case.
Monitoring Progress with Regular Checkups
Even though clear aligners are convenient and mostly hands-off, regular dental visits remain a crucial part of the clear aligners treatment timeline. Expect checkups every 6–8 weeks to monitor your progress, ensure aligners fit correctly, and make any necessary adjustments.
These visits are usually quick, painless, and far less frequent than those required for traditional braces. You may receive several sets of aligners at once to continue treatment smoothly between appointments
Nearing the Finish Line: Final Stages of Alignment
As you near the end of your clear aligners treatment, you’ll notice significant improvements in your smile. The final few aligners are often used for minor tweaks and refinements to perfect the bite.
At this stage, it’s essential to stay consistent with wear time and follow instructions precisely. Missing trays or wearing them incorrectly can delay your treatment completion and affect results.
Retainers and Post-Treatment Care
Once your last aligner has done its job, congratulations — you’ve completed your clear aligners treatment timeline! But the journey doesn’t end here.
Your orthodontist will provide you with a custom retainer (usually clear as well) to maintain your results. Retainers are typically worn:
-
Full-time for the first few months
-
Night-time indefinitely to prevent relapse
Post-treatment care may include whitening, minor polishing, or additional digital scans to track stability. Wearing your retainer as prescribed ensures your teeth stay beautifully aligned for years to come.
